Equipment

The equipment needed to play this game.

• A rectangular court• The basketball• Backboards and hoops• Two teams• Five players for each team• Referees

Creation

Basketball was created by a PE teacher in the 1890s. He made this game on a rainy day and refused to play other games. He originally used peach baskets as the hoops. Basketball was also used with soccer balls instead on a basketball.
